Health and Well-Being: The Foundation of a Balanced Lifestyle
Health is often regarded as the cornerstone of a fulfilling lifestyle. Without good physical and mental health, it becomes challenging to enjoy the other aspects of life fully. A healthy lifestyle involves regular exercise, eating a balanced diet, staying hydrated, and getting sufficient rest. It is not just about being physically fit but also taking care of our mental health. Practices such as mindfulness, meditation, and stress management play a crucial role in reducing anxiety and boosting emotional well-being. Additionally, maintaining positive self-esteem and seeking help when needed are vital for mental health. A focus on health lays the groundwork for living a productive, enjoyable, and meaningful life.
Work-Life Balance: Navigating Career and Personal Time
In today’s fast-paced world, many people struggle with balancing their careers and personal lives. The pressure to work long hours can often leave little room for family, hobbies, or relaxation. A lifestyle that emphasizes work-life balance is essential for maintaining happiness and mental health. Setting boundaries between work and personal time is a crucial part of this balance. It could mean taking regular breaks, not checking emails after work hours, or using vacation days to recharge. A balanced lifestyle allows people to excel in their careers while also nurturing relationships and pursuing personal interests. Achieving harmony between work and life leads to increased productivity, creativity, and overall contentment.
Technology: Navigating the Digital World Mindfully
Technology is an inescapable part of modern life, and while it offers immense convenience, it also presents challenges. Excessive screen time, digital distractions, and social media can sometimes disrupt our physical and mental well-being. A mindful lifestyle encourages using technology in a way that enhances our lives without allowing it to overwhelm us. It’s about setting boundaries, such as limiting screen time or taking regular breaks from devices, to promote better sleep and focus. Moreover, using technology for educational purposes, staying connected with loved ones, and enhancing personal growth can add value. By embracing technology responsibly, we can create a balanced lifestyle that respects our need for connection and rest.

Sustainable Living: A Lifestyle with Purpose
As we become more aware of environmental issues, many are adopting lifestyles that are not only good for their health but also for the planet. Sustainable living is about making conscious decisions to reduce waste, conserve energy, and choose eco-friendly products. This lifestyle encourages practices such as recycling, reducing single-use plastics, and supporting local, sustainable businesses. It also involves mindful consumption, such as buying fewer but more meaningful items. Adopting a sustainable lifestyle is a way of living with purpose and responsibility, knowing that our choices have long-term impacts on the environment and future generations. It fosters a sense of connectedness to the world around us and contributes to the collective well-being of the planet.
